1. Be Patient, Take Your Time
One of the best things you can do in “MLB The Show 23” is be patient at the plate. Don’t just swing at every ball that comes your way. Take a step back and watch them first couple pitches. A lotta folks get all excited and start swingin’ at anything, but that’s not how you play this game. Start off by takin’ the first pitch or two. Get a good look at it, and then you can make your move. You wanna be in a good count, y’know, so you don’t get stuck in a hole.
2. Learn the Controls

Now, I know some folks think they can just pick up a controller and start hittin’ homers left and right, but you gotta learn the controls first. “MLB The Show 23” is one of them games where you gotta be real precise with your timing. If you ain’t used to the controls, take a little time to get comfortable with ‘em. Learn how to aim your swing, how to time your pitches, and how to use them special moves when you need ‘em.
3. Master the Pitching
Now, I know not everybody likes to pitch, but let me tell ya, if you can master that part of the game, you’ll have a big advantage. In this game, it’s all about the pitching. You gotta know when to throw a fastball and when to mix it up with a curveball or slider. If you’re just throwin’ the same thing over and over, the other team’s gonna catch on real quick. Mix it up, keep ‘em guessin’!
4. Use Your Fielders Wisely
Don’t forget ‘bout your fielders, now. They can make or break a game if you ain’t careful. You gotta know when to throw, and more importantly, you gotta know when not to throw. A lotta folks get too excited and throw the ball away, missin’ an easy out. Take your time and think about your next move. If you gotta let that runner go to second so you can get the batter out, do it. Sometimes it’s smarter to play it safe than try to rush things.
